Energy lobby marshals forces

Oil, gas drillers preparing to fight for rights on Roan

As Congress debates a bill today that would block energy development on Garfield County’s Roan Plateau, the Denver oil and gas lobby is preparing to roll out a counter-blitzkrieg.

Colorado Democratic Reps. John Salazar and Mark Udall say a provision in the Energy Independence Act would bar the federal Bureau of Land Management from allowing companies to drill in public lands on top of the Roan Plateau. Congress is expected to vote on the bill today.
The scenic Roan, beloved by hunters and anglers for its wilderness backcountry and diverse wildlife, is estimated to contain enough natural gas to heat 9 million homes for nine years.

America’s push for energy independence and the rising price of oil and gas underscore the need for drilling atop the Roan in a responsible manner, Colorado Secretary of State Mike Coffman said Thursday.

A newly formed nonprofit in Denver, Americans for American Energy, has raised tens of thousands of dollars to launch a campaign in the coming weeks to push for drilling on the Roan, also known as U.S. Naval Oil Shale Reserves. But the group is experiencing teething pains.
